Essential Guidance

Maximizing the utility requires careful consideration of several key factors to ensure a smooth and cost-effective experience abroad.

Tip 1: Research Coverage Area: Prior to selection, confirm that the service provides sufficient coverage in the intended destinations. A provider with limited network support renders the solution ineffective.

Tip 2: Analyze Data Requirements: Estimate data consumption needs based on planned activities such as navigation, communication, and entertainment. Overestimation results in unnecessary expenditure, while underestimation necessitates costly top-ups.

Tip 3: Compare Pricing Structures: Scrutinize different pricing models, including data bundles, daily rates, and pay-as-you-go options. Determine the most economical choice based on anticipated usage patterns and duration of travel.

Tip 4: Verify Device Compatibility: Ensure that the mobile device is compatible with technology. Not all devices support this feature, and incompatibility will negate the benefits.

Tip 5: Review Activation Process: Familiarize oneself with the activation procedure before departure. A complicated or time-consuming activation process can cause delays and frustration upon arrival.

Tip 6: Evaluate Provider Reputation: Investigate the reputation of potential providers through user reviews and independent assessments. A provider with a history of poor customer service or unreliable network performance should be avoided.

Tip 7: Understand Data Add-On Policies: Examine the policies regarding data top-ups and their associated costs. Unanticipated data consumption can lead to significant charges if top-up options are limited or expensive.

Adhering to these guidelines ensures that travelers can leverage the benefits of affordable and convenient international mobile connectivity.

5. Device Compatibility

5. Device Compatibility, Best Travel

Device compatibility forms a foundational prerequisite for utilizing embedded SIM technology, directly impacting the viability and utility of any potential “best esim for travel” solution. Incompatibility renders the chosen service unusable, regardless of its other features or benefits. Determining compatibility prior to purchase is therefore essential for a successful implementation of the technology.

  • Hardware Support

    Hardware support is the primary determinant of compatibility. Mobile devices must possess the physical embedded SIM chip to enable functionality. Older devices or those lacking necessary hardware cannot utilize technology, regardless of software configurations. For example, an iPhone XS or later model generally supports technology, while earlier models do not. Determining hardware support is the first step in assessing whether a device can leverage the “best esim for travel”.

  • Software Enablement

    Even with embedded SIM hardware, software enablement is crucial. The device’s operating system must support the configuration and management of embedded SIM profiles. Software updates are often required to enable full functionality. If a device possesses the necessary hardware but lacks software support, the embedded SIM functionality remains inaccessible. Therefore, confirming software compatibility is necessary for unlocking the full potential of the “best esim for travel”.

  • Carrier Unlocked Status

    The carrier-locked status of a device can impact compatibility with embedded SIM solutions. Carrier-locked devices may restrict usage to specific networks, preventing the activation of profiles from alternative providers. Unlocking a device removes these restrictions, enabling the use of the service. A carrier-locked device limits options and potentially prevents the deployment of embedded SIM technology. Therefore, verifying the unlock status of the device contributes to the selection of the “best esim for travel”.

  • Profile Storage Capacity

    The number of embedded SIM profiles a device can store simultaneously influences the flexibility of the solution. Limited storage capacity restricts the ability to switch between multiple providers or regions. Devices with greater storage capacity allow for seamless transitions between different profiles, enhancing the overall user experience. Adequate profile storage capacity contributes to the versatility and convenience of embedded SIM technology, solidifying its position as the “best esim for travel”.

Device compatibility encompasses hardware support, software enablement, carrier-unlocked status, and profile storage capacity. Addressing these factors ensures that the selected solution functions as intended. Neglecting compatibility considerations can result in a non-functional service, negating the advantages of embedded SIM technology and undermining the selection of the “best esim for travel”.

Frequently Asked Questions

The following addresses common inquiries regarding the selection and utilization of embedded SIM (eSIM) solutions for international travel.

Question 1: What constitutes the “best esim for travel,” and how is it determined?

The optimal solution is contingent upon individual travel patterns, data needs, and device compatibility. Assessment involves evaluating global coverage, data allowance options, pricing structures, activation ease, and the provider’s reliability. No single solution universally satisfies all requirements.

Question 2: How does technology differ from traditional physical SIM cards?

Traditional SIM cards are physical chips that must be physically inserted into a device. allows users to digitally download and activate service profiles without the need for a physical SIM card.

Question 3: What are the primary benefits of utilizing an solution for international travel?

Benefits include avoiding international roaming charges, maintaining multiple phone numbers on a single device, ease of activation, and the elimination of physical SIM card handling, reducing the risk of loss or damage.

Question 4: How is data consumption managed, and what happens if the data allowance is exceeded?

Data consumption is monitored through the provider’s application or website. Exceeding the data allowance typically results in reduced data speeds, the suspension of service, or the option to purchase additional data.

Question 5: What security measures are in place to protect data transmitted via an ?

Providers employ standard encryption protocols to safeguard data transmission. However, users should also practice safe online habits, such as avoiding unsecured Wi-Fi networks and using strong passwords.

Question 6: What steps should be taken to troubleshoot common issues such as connectivity problems or activation failures?

Troubleshooting steps include verifying device compatibility, ensuring correct profile installation, confirming network coverage, and contacting the provider’s customer support for assistance.
